How to Change the Hydraulic Oil in a Terramite T5C

Terramite's T5C is a compact tractor loader backhoe. Small enough to load on a trailer and pull with a standard truck, it is used by utilities, independent contractors, cemeteries, golf courses, and plumbers. The T5C hydraulic system uses standard automotive engine oil, not hydraulic fluid. Things You Will Need + 5 quarts 15W40 oil Fram 1653 oil filter or equivalent Drain pan The recommended grade of oil at temperatures above 40 degrees Fahrenheit is 15W40.

How to Get Red Wine Out of a Microfiber Couch

A bottle of red wine may be the perfect complement to a romantic evening, but one spilled glass of red wine on your couch will ruin the mood quickly. Microfiber couches are stain resistant, but if the red wine isn't removed promptly, it can leave a stain. Even if you are not able to soak up the wine in time, most of the stain will disappear when you clean the fabric thoroughly with soap and water.

Instructions for a Zenith Air Conditioner ZW5000T8

The Zenith air conditioner model ZW5000T8 is a room air conditioner designed to cool small spaces or rooms. The air conditioner is relatively straightforward to use and maintain but should only be operated by adults due to the use of electricity and the weight of the unit, which could cause serious injury. Users should clean the air conditioner on a regular basis to ensure proper performance, including turning off the unit and cleaning the air filter and wiping down the interior of the air conditioner to remove excess dirt and dust.

Typical Arizona Houses | HomeSteady

Almost 80 percent of Arizona homes lie in the desert cities of Phoenix, Tucson, Yuma and Kingman, according to the 2000 Census. As a result, typical home designs incorporate designs and materials to resist the intense sunshine and dry air found in all altitudes in Arizona. Stucco and tile offer excellent weather resistance in the desert. The most common exterior material used for Arizona homes in the deserts is stucco and roofing materials are tile.

Hoover Quick-N-Lite Instructions | HomeSteady

The Hoover SteamVac Quick-N-Lite is an upright carpet cleaner that removes dirt and debris from carpet and rug fibers. This Hoover SteamVac is midway between a heavy-duty deep cleaner and a portable carpet cleaner. The Hoover SteamVac Quick-N-Lite cleans soiled carpets. It features a large, 1-gallon tank that requires fewer refills, a 20-foot power cord to clean large carpets and rugs and a wide 10 3/4-inch cleaning path with five rows of scrubbing brushes.

How to Adjust Pocket Watches

The first pocket watches were seen in Europe in the 15th Century and were the most common types of watch from the 16th Century until after World War I, when wristwatches began to gain popularity. Pocket watches were usually carried in a waistcoat pocket and would often be attached to a safety chain, which was anchored into a buttonhole. If you have a pocket watch that needs the time adjusted or that consistently gains or loses time, you will need to adjust it.
